Brief Information About Barnstead


Barnstead is a town in Belknap County, New Hampshire. Its population at the 2010 census was 4,593. Villages included within the town are Center Barnstead, Barnstead Parade and South Barnstead. The Suncook Lakes are also located here.
Historically, the important occupations here include grazing, agriculture, and mills which ran on water power. By the middle of nineteenth century, industries included a woolen cloth factory, seven sawmills, four shingle mills, four clapboard mills, one grooving machine, one turning machine, and two tanneries. Lumber was also manufactured here.
